rent a car dunkerqueWhile just a few a long time in the past it absolutely was extremely hard to hire an automobile and not using a credit card, items have improved quickly.TheRentalRadar.com is a web-based System that facilitates the usage of most effective travel offers by directing buyers to journey companies and agents. We are not a licensed va